Should Ganesh Man Singh’s family always sacrifice?- Prakash Man Singh



KATHMANDU: Nepali Congress (NC) leader Prakash Man Singh has asked the party leaders why they expect only NC Supreme leader Ganesh Man Singh’s family to make sacrifice all the time.

Addressing a program organized by Kathmandu Municipal committee of NC on Wednesday, leader Singh, an aspirant for the party President in the forthcoming 14th General Convention, asked NC leadership not to expect  Ganesh Man Singh’s family to sacrifice every time the need to sacrifice key posts in the party.

He opined that Kathmandu Congress should get chance to lead the party now.

“When did Kathmandu get chance to lead NC? Should the leaders and cadres of Kathmandu always sacrifice when the time to lead the country comes?” NC leader Singh said, adding, “This time Kathmandu should lead NC and the country as a whole.”

He recalled that he withdrew his plan to contest as party Chair to make room for NC Senior leader Ram Chandra Poudel and Dr. Shashank Koirala and expressed his hope to get their support when he contested for the post now.

He also alleged that poor performance of NC leadership boosted the morale of communist parties in the country.
